Question of the day

What is the minimal burial depth underground for a gas line installation?

Explanation:
The minimal burial depth for a gas line installation, typically set at 12 inches, is crucial for several reasons related to safety and regulatory compliance. This depth helps protect the gas line from potential damage due to surface activities, such as gardening or construction, and minimizes the risk of exposure to weather elements that can cause corrosion. Furthermore, the 12-inch requirement aligns with national and local codes that ensure gas lines are buried sufficiently deep to avoid accidental impacts or disturbances. In contexts such as cold climates, the specified depth can also be important for preventing the line from freezing and maintaining the integrity of the gas supply. Regulatory standards are established to ensure that installations are safe, and following the 12-inch depth requirement facilitates adherence to these essential guidelines. This depth is recognized in various jurisdictional codes, including those relevant to Maine, ensuring that installations meet safety benchmarks effectively.

Exam Format

Understanding the format of the Maine Gas Exam is crucial for your preparation. The exam follows a structured format similar to many other certification tests—focused on measuring both practical and theoretical knowledge.

  • Multiple Choice Questions: The exam is predominantly composed of multiple choice questions, each with four possible answers. This format helps assess a wide breadth of knowledge, covering different aspects of the gas industry.

  • Time Limit: On average, candidates are allowed around two hours to complete the test. Time management is key here; swiftly moving from question to question ensures you address all sections without pressure.

  • Pass Mark: While the total score can vary, achieving at least a 75% score is commonly required to pass. This benchmark is set to ensure that certified individuals possess sufficient understanding of necessary competencies.

What to Expect on the Exam

The Maine Gas Exam covers a comprehensive range of topics, all central to the safe and effective management of gas systems. Here are some core areas to focus on:

Safety Protocols

Safety is paramount in the gas industry. Expect questions on:

  • Gas detection and monitoring
  • Hazardous materials handling
  • Emergency response procedures

Technical Standards

A sound understanding of technical standards is critical. The exam will test your knowledge of:

  • Installation codes and practices
  • Material requirements and specifications
  • System troubleshooting and maintenance

Regulatory Compliance

Compliance with regulations ensures public safety. Key topics include:

  • State and federal gas regulations
  • Permitting and inspections
  • Documentation and recordkeeping

What is the Maine Gas exam and who should take it?

The Maine Gas exam assesses knowledge crucial for professionals who work with natural gas systems. Individuals seeking to become gasfitters or to obtain specific gas-related licenses in Maine should consider taking this exam to validate their skills and knowledge in the field.

What types of topics are covered in the Maine Gas exam?

The Maine Gas exam tests topics including gas installation codes, pipe sizing, appliance venting, safety protocols, and system troubleshooting. Understanding these concepts is critical for aspiring gasfitters to demonstrate their competence and ensure the safety of the installations they handle.
